VPS with Hong Kong/China IP

johnlth93johnlth93 Member, Host Rep
edited April 2013 in General

Some suggestion please? (HK/China is fine)
I know edis/ovh/vps.net got it

but edis won't be having HK stock until mid-April or something
ovh doesn't support tun/tap
vps.net no more hk stock

Requirement:
-tun/tap enabled
-128mb ram
-2gb hdd
-500gb bandwidth/month or above
-100mbps or 1gbps shared doesn't matter
-$20/month or lesser =D

  • zhuanyizhuanyi Member
    edited April 2013

    I was looking for a HK deal a few days ago with no luck as well. EDIS charges a surcharge on the HK VPS, and the bandwidth is 75% less, so it is actually fairly expensive.

    The best I can find is OneAsiaHost in Singapore, which has OK ping from HK (70-80ms I believe when I tried it) and is way cheaper. For the kind of price range, that might be your best bet.
